Electrician Jón G. Helgason from Iceland has downloaded 7T’s IGSS FREE50 pack and used it to build a fully functional SCADA solution for a small wastewater treatment plant in Reyðarfjörður. Jón G. Helgason has posted the following description of his project:
I am an electrician and was asked to connect a Waste Water Treatment Plant in Reyðarfjörður by a company in Egilsstaðir.
The distance between the Waste Water Treatment Plant and Egilsstaðir is about 30 km, and the plant has no way of being connected to the Internet.
It is a very small plant of about 50-80 cubic meters per 24 hours, but supervision is needed about 4-5 times a week.
The unit came with a MJK Connect pump control, which I installed. Subsequently I began to read and learn about project monitoring and supervision, so that I could save my client every second trip to Reyðarfjörður.
I asked my client to contact the System Integrator Raftakn, whom I know works with IGSS and has good programmers employed. He never made contact, and eventually I had to try to execute the project myself.
Before I started, I spent a day or two watching online training videos and practicing.
First I drew the factory in the Definition module and got this device to work. It took a while, but I am quite proud of the result.
We have only used one MJK Connect PLC and we have only used normal GSM connections. Now we are endeavoring to use GPRS communication and MODBUS protocol.
